pax2a morpholino knockdown recapitulates the phenotypes displayed by noi homozygous mutant embryos, and was not associated with ectopic pronephros expression of podocyte genes in proximal and distal tubule domains. In 28 hpf wild-type embryos, wt1a and wt1b are expressed in the podocyte clusters with wt1a transcripts extending rostrally outside the podocyte domain. Conversely, pax2a morphant embryos have both wt1a and wt1b transcripts in an expanded caudal domain that phenocopies noi mutant embryos. |
